Quarterly Cash-Flow Forecast — Managers Only

Page owner: Treasury, Kelbourne Instruments

Q3 forecast: net inflow positive, driven by the Averlane contract milestones. Receivables ageing improved; two accounts over 60 days remain with collections. Capex deferred on the Stonnard tooling project pending the Q4 outlook. Assumptions: stable FX, no change to supplier terms. Variance review scheduled mid-quarter with divisional controllers. Planning implications are summarised in the confidential note below.

management briefing: The pricing group signed off on a budget of $40.7 million for Project Holath. The renewal with Holethax Holdings closes at $35.8 million a year, 63 percent above the last contract.

### Runbook: Sheetforge Export OOM — Account Recovery

Symptom: export worker on Garnholm crashes above ~2M rows; service account locks after three failed restarts.

Steps:
1. Kill stuck export jobs. Do not retry the export.
2. Confirm heap dump written to the scratch volume.
3. Lower the row-batch setting before restart — new folks always skip this.
4. Open the recovery console for the Sheetforge service account.
5. The console demands the account's recovery passphrase, which is recorded directly below.

recovery phrase for bajeg-hahop: holix-quenok-praox-eliius-giliel-holath-istix-tamvan-fenir-aldeth

Ticket: Staging env misconfigured after user-module split

Hey support folks — heads up that the Nimbler monolith's user module got carved out into its own service (UserCore) last sprint, and a bunch of staging boxes still point at the old in-process auth path. Symptom: login attempts hang, then 502. Fix is quick: pull the latest env template, set USERCORE_URL to the staging host, and restart. One more thing — UserCore won't accept calls without its service token, which goes on the next line of the env file.

vault entry, bafop-fawip: LEDGER_TOKEN20=7a78ec66db5d9c2b09ae